#e39689 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e39689 is composed of 89% red, 58.8%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.9% magenta, 39.6%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 8.7 degrees, a saturation of 61.6% and a lightness of 71.4%. #e39689 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c72d13.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#e39689
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090302 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e39689
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6b6b6 is the less saturated color, while #f98673 is the most saturated one.
